Check out the Flagstaff Mountain and Summit Nature Center once you are settled into your quality hotel in town . This is a great starting point for learning about the plants, animals and general area. All one has to do is head up 9th Avenue heading west and they will end up there. There is a panoramic view of the city below and there is also a nice outdoor amphitheater, so if traveling with a larger group, this is a great spot to gather everyone up and make plans or give out hiking awards.

Another more gentle water experience awaits near town called Walden Ponds. This is in a wetland area and is filled with lots of fish and birds. Bring along a fishing pole and a great sandwich from —– and get ready to hang about listening to the birds socializing. There are plenty of birds to see while walking along the shoreline. Some of the more common birds found are the red-winged and yellow-headed blackbirds, lots of ducks and geese, as well as gulls. There are about twenty different kinds of bird species that are living here year round. Some have said to have seen some white pelicans. While the fishing line is in the water one will see the ducks swimming by along with the frogs and the turtles.
